Custom Live Streaming App
Development Services

The infrastructure decision you make in week one, Agora, Twilio, or in-house WebRTC, determines whether your platform scales affordably or becomes a cost problem at 50,000 users. Most teams make it without realising it's a decision at all.

We're an official Agora partner and have built WebRTC platforms with sub-200ms latency and HLS broadcast systems for 100K+ concurrent viewers. The architecture decision, the cost model of each option, and the monetisation structure are all designed before sprint one starts, not when scaling becomes a problem.

  • WebRTC sub-200ms latency for interactive sessions (auctions, live Q&A, group video) or HLS broadcast for 100K+ concurrent viewers, chosen for your use case, not a default

  • Monetization architecture (subscriptions, pay-per-view, virtual gifts, advertising) designed alongside the content layer, not bolted on after launch when billing breaks on edge cases

  • Official Agora partner: we recommend the infrastructure that fits your cost model and use case, not the platform we're certified on

  • 12 to 14 weeks to production-ready: not a prototype, not a staging environment, not an MVP that can't handle real traffic

Recognition

Sound familiar?

  • Paying per-minute for managed streaming infrastructure that was affordable at 1,000 concurrent users but becomes the largest line on your cloud bill as you scale past 20,000?

  • Live event peak, a concert, a sports final, a product launch, where the platform falls over at the moment that matters most because it was built for average load, not the spike?

In short

RaftLabs builds custom live streaming platforms including WebRTC apps with sub-200ms latency, HLS broadcast systems supporting 100K+ concurrent viewers, OTT platforms, sports streaming apps, and enterprise video products. As an official Agora partner with 9+ years of experience, we deliver production-ready streaming products in 12 to 14 weeks with monetisation and room to grow built into the architecture from the first sprint.

Companies we've built for

Vodafone
Nike
Microsoft
Cisco
T-Mobile
Aldi
Heineken
GE

Why live streaming platforms matter

Active live streaming users globally
3.2B
Increase in live streaming consumption year-over-year
90%
Hours of live content watched monthly across platforms
5.4B+

Problems we solve in live streaming

  1. 01
    Problem

    Your platform works fine at 500 concurrent viewers but falls apart above 10,000 because it was never designed for broadcast scale

    Solution

    The jump from low-concurrency testing to production scale is where most streaming platforms fail. HLS delivery for thousands of concurrent viewers requires CDN configuration, adaptive bitrate encoding, and a manifest management layer that a WebRTC-first build doesn't include. When the first major event hits and the player buffers for 30% of viewers, retrofitting broadcast-scale delivery into a system designed for small groups costs as much as a rebuild. Architecture designed for your target concurrency from sprint one avoids the failure at scale.

  2. 02
    Problem

    Your live events generate revenue but you have no monetisation infrastructure: access is free or manually gated, and you can't sell pay-per-view or subscriptions

    Solution

    A streaming platform without monetisation is content distribution. Pay-per-view event access, subscription tiers for a VOD library, tipping and virtual gifts for interactive streams, embedded advertising slots: each requires billing infrastructure, entitlement management, and a checkout flow designed for impulse buying. When monetisation is added after launch, you're retrofitting billing logic into a platform that wasn't designed for it. The billing architecture and the access control model need to be designed together from the start.

  3. 03
    Problem

    Your interactive stream has good content but viewer engagement is passive because the platform has no tools for audience participation during the broadcast

    Solution

    Live streaming engagement metrics for interactive platforms (polls, Q&A, reactions, co-viewing) run 3 to 5 times higher than passive broadcast. According to Restream's 2024 Live Streaming Statistics report, live video generates 37% more engagement than pre-recorded content, and viewers spend three times longer watching a live stream than an equivalent on-demand video. When the platform has no audience participation layer, viewers watch but don't connect. Building interactive features on top of a passive streaming architecture requires adding a real-time messaging layer that wasn't in the original design. Platforms built with WebRTC for interactivity alongside HLS for broadcast delivery from the start can serve both audiences.

  4. 04
    Problem

    Your content library has no discoverability features so viewers watch the live event and then leave instead of staying for on-demand content

    Solution

    Live streaming platforms with VOD libraries need recommendation systems, search, and category browsing to retain viewers between live events. When recordings are uploaded in order without metadata, tagging, or surfacing logic, the library is a flat list. Viewers don't browse flat lists. Content discovery features, a recommendation engine, search with filter, curated collections, and watch history keep the audience on the platform between events and drive subscription retention.

Our live streaming app development services

  1. Live event broadcasting platform

    When you're streaming a paid event, sports match, concert, or webinar, there's no room for buffering, delays, or crashes.

    We build live event streaming platforms designed to handle peak traffic, real-time engagement, and large audiences. Thousands of users can log in at once and get smooth, real-time streaming.

    Best for: Event organizers, sports leagues, concert venues, webinar hosts, and conference platforms.

    What you get:

    • Multi-camera live streaming (WebRTC under 200ms or high-throughput HLS)
    • Real-time chat, Q&A, polls, and reactions powered by Agora
    • Infrastructure built to handle traffic spikes during ticketed events
    • Automatic recording with instant VOD availability
    • Simulcasting to YouTube, Facebook, and Twitch
  2. OTT platform development

    Building an OTT platform is more than streaming video. It's building a complete subscription-based content business.

    We develop end-to-end OTT platforms with production-ready streaming infrastructure, content management, secure monetisation, and cross-device apps, all designed to increase retention and recurring revenue.

    Best for: Media companies, content networks, subscription streaming services, entertainment platforms offering premium content.

    What you get:

    • Custom OTT apps for Web, iOS, Android, and Smart TV
    • Video CMS with bulk upload, transcoding, metadata, and publishing workflows
    • Subscription management with Stripe integration and automated billing
    • DRM-secured offline viewing (Widevine, PlayReady, FairPlay)
    • Advanced analytics to track watch time, retention, churn, and conversion
  3. Video on demand (VOD) platforms

    A successful VOD platform isn't about having thousands of videos. It's about helping users find the right content instantly.

    We build intelligent VOD platforms trained on your content metadata and viewing behavior. They improve content discovery, personalise recommendations, and increase viewer retention from day one.

    Best for: Educational platforms, entertainment services, digital media libraries, and corporate training platforms.

    What you get:

    • Content recommendations using collaborative and content-based models
    • Resume playback and "continue watching" synced across devices
    • Advanced search with genre, language, duration, and custom filters
    • Parental controls with PIN-protected profiles
    • Content analytics to track completion rates, replay behavior, and engagement
  4. Live sports streaming apps

    Live sports streaming demands ultra-low latency, broadcast-quality video, and infrastructure that can handle massive traffic spikes, especially during peak match moments.

    We build high-performance sports streaming apps designed for real-time delivery, pay-per-view reliability, and large concurrent audiences without buffering or delays.

    Best for: Sports leagues, team apps, sports media companies, and pay-per-view (PPV) platforms.

    What you get:

    • Sub-200ms streaming via WebRTC or high-throughput HLS (2 to 4s delay)
    • Multi-angle camera switching with synchronized streams
    • Real-time stats and scoreboard overlays via API integration
    • Instant replay and dynamic highlight clipping within seconds
    • Infrastructure tested to handle 10x expected peak viewers
  5. Webinar and e-learning platforms

    The difference between an average online course platform and one that drives real learning outcomes is engagement.

    Most standard webinar platforms see low completion rates. Interactive learning platforms with quizzes, live Q&A, polls, and breakout sessions significantly improve course completion and knowledge retention.

    We build e-learning platforms where live streaming and interactivity are deeply integrated, so learning stays engaging.

    Best for: Educational institutions, online course creators, corporate training providers, and certification programs.

    What you get:

    • Live classes with synchronized screen sharing and presentation mode
    • Breakout rooms (up to 50 sessions) powered by Agora
    • Real-time quizzes, polls, and live Q&A
    • Automatic session recording with smart chapter markers
    • Completion tracking, quiz analytics, and certificate generation with LMS sync
  6. Social live streaming apps

    A successful social streaming app depends on one thing: creator monetization. If creators can't earn, they leave and their audience follows.

    We build social live streaming apps where revenue tools, engagement features, and growth analytics are built in from day one, helping you create a sustainable creator ecosystem.

    Best for: Creator platforms, influencer networks, community apps, and social commerce businesses.

    What you get:

    • One-tap go-live streaming for instant audience reach
    • Virtual gifting with customizable revenue split and live animations
    • Paid creator subscriptions with exclusive content and private chat
    • Live shopping with product tagging and in-app checkout
    • Creator analytics: earnings breakdown, top supporters, churn rate, and stream performance
  7. Gaming and esports streaming

    In gaming, latency isn't a technical detail. It's the product experience. If chat reactions lag behind gameplay, the platform feels broken.

    We build gaming and esports streaming platforms with ultra-low latency as the foundation, delivering real-time interaction, community engagement, and monetization tools from day one.

    Best for: Gaming platforms, esports organizations, tournament hosts, and game publishers.

    What you get:

    • 1 to 3 second low-latency streaming (low-latency HLS)
    • OBS, XSplit, and RTMP-compatible stream overlays and widgets
    • Live community chat with emotes, badges, and moderation tools
    • Subscriptions, donations, and streamer payout dashboards
    • Real-time tournament bracket and match overlay integration
  8. Enterprise video streaming

    Enterprise video platforms require more than streaming quality. They require security, compliance, and full visibility into who accessed what content.

    We build secure enterprise video streaming solutions where authentication, access control, encryption, and audit tracking are built into the core architecture.

    Best for: Corporations, government agencies, regulated industries, and large distributed organizations, B2B SaaS.

    What you get:

    • Enterprise SSO (SAML 2.0 / OIDC) with Okta, Microsoft Azure Active Directory, and Google Workspace
    • Role-based access control with department-level and time-based permissions
    • End-to-end encrypted streaming with DRM protection
    • Immutable audit logs (who watched, when, duration, IP, device)
    • Native integration with Microsoft Teams, Slack, and Zoom

FAQs

Live streaming delivers content in real-time as events happen, while video on demand (VOD) allows users to watch pre-recorded content at their convenience. We build platforms supporting both.

The typical cost of developing a live streaming platform depends on complexity:

  • Minimum Viable Product (MVP): USD 10,000 to 20,000 for basic live streaming with 1 to 2 core features, simple UI, suitable for early adopters, turnaround 6 to 8 weeks.
  • Full-featured platform: USD 20,000 to 40,000 for multi-feature streaming, custom design, 3rd-party integrations, ready for scaling, turnaround 12 to 14 weeks.
  • Advanced platform: Custom quote for highly complex requirements like AR/VR integration, AI features, or next-gen streaming experiences.

We implement industry-standard protocols including WebRTC, RTMP, HLS, MPEG-DASH, SRT, and CMAF based on your latency and quality requirements.

We use WebRTC for ultra-low latency (under 200ms), optimise CDN delivery, implement edge computing, and use adaptive bitrate streaming to minimise buffering.

Yes, we offer ongoing support including monitoring, updates, feature improvements, and infrastructure optimisation.

What clients say

What our clients say

Three-year average engagement. Founders and operators describing the work in their own words. No marketing varnish.

Dr. J. Ayo Akinyele
Dr. J. Ayo Akinyele
USA flagUSA
President, Co-Founder

I was pleased with RaftLabs team quality, consistency and execution.

01 / 02

Related services

  • Custom Software Development, Custom live streaming platforms, interactive broadcast tools, and video delivery infrastructure built for your concurrency and monetisation model
  • AI Agent Development, AI content moderation, real-time captioning, viewer engagement analysis, and automated highlight generation
  • Business Process Automation, Automate stream scheduling, subscriber notifications, VOD processing, and revenue reconciliation workflows

Talk to us about your live streaming platform.

Tell us your target concurrent viewer count, monetisation model, and interactivity requirements. We'll scope the right WebRTC and HLS architecture for your use case.

  • Scope and cost agreed before work starts. No surprises. No obligation.
  • Working prototype within 3 weeks of kickoff.
  • Pay by milestone. You see progress before each invoice.
  • 60-day post-launch warranty. Bug fixes, UI tweaks, and deployment support. No retainer.
  • All conversations are NDA-protected.